Transaction ef94183309a0894a126e46df6adbe056b01c06419c7cbe826478a480caffb83c
1 Input
1 Output
-
ef94183309a0894a126e46df6adbe056b01c06419c7cbe826478a480caffb83c:0
- value
- 25990
- script pubkey
- OP_0 OP_PUSHBYTES_20 5f30e5d815a744999694f0da5b5c033f2b266a56
- address
- bc1qtucwtkq45azfn9557rd9khqr8u4jv6jkjkasc3